Output d062900b91a87d2999a63aea9d2ddba52d5ff93162949c0c026f83bfd2310b07:0

value
17895782
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76cccc883370907aa7dcac852ef65c3416c86eec OP_EQUAL
address
3CXAzrruS6jezZsUD3tMKYoxXvuoUWjrrf
transaction
d062900b91a87d2999a63aea9d2ddba52d5ff93162949c0c026f83bfd2310b07
confirmations
429539
spent
true